What are the coordinates of the midpoint of the line segment with endpoints J(−6, 3) and K(4, −2) ?

You find the average of the coordinates.
So -6+4/2 = -2/2 = -1 = x
and 3-2/2 = 1/2 = y
The answer is (-1,1/2)
